Summary

Caterpillar Inc. (CAT) filed an 8-K on April 24, 2006, to report its financial results for the first quarter ended March 31, 2006. The filing primarily serves to furnish a press release detailing these results, which were also disseminated under Regulation FD. Investors should note that this filing is for informational purposes and doesn't inherently incorporate the information into other SEC filings unless explicitly referenced. The press release itself, attached as Exhibit 99.1, contains the substantive financial data and a safe harbor statement.
